What were the steps leading up to the problem. For example, did this pop up from a particular website? Can you check back through your history (don't open the pages, because the entries will move up to the current time) here for clues:
- Ctrl+Shift+h or
- History > View All History
Sometimes a problem with Firefox may be a result of malware installed on your computer, that you may not be aware of.
You can try these free programs to scan for malware, which work with your existing antivirus software:
Microsoft Security Essentials is a good permanent antivirus for Windows 7/Vista/XP if you don't already have one.
